(KSL News) Drug agents have arrested four people and shut down an operation they believe was supplying drugs to dealers all across the Salt Lake Valley.

Enrique Escobedo, Manuel Escobedo, Juan Salome and Alcadio Hernandez all are in jail facing the possibility of federal drug charges. Police say they sold an undercover officer a quarter-pound of methamphetamine.
They also found cocaine and other drugs and confiscated two vehicles.
